Coca Cola First Generation Scholarship Program - Cohort 3
The Coca-Cola First Generation Scholarship Program (Cohort 3) is designed to assist First Generation students (Neither parent completed College) by providing renewable Tuition scholarship funds over the next four years and programming opportunities that will assist them with receiving an Undergraduate Degree from Clark Atlanta University.
Eligible applicants must meet the following criteria:
- Incoming Freshman without Dual Degree Credits – Class of 2026
- Minimum High School Unweighted GPA – 3.0
- Financial need – as determined by the 2026-27 FAFSA
- Current Resume
- Essay, maximum 250 words answering the following prompt: *Why did you choose Clark Atlanta University? How do plan to use your time as a Clark Atlanta student? What are your plans after you receive your degree? How do you relate to the Coca-Cola’s mission statement: “To refresh the world in mind, body, and spirit, to inspire moments of optimism and happiness through our brands and actions, and to create value and make a difference” *
All chosen scholars must confirm their willingness to participate in program activities, meetings and events over the next 4 years
Selected Scholars must maintain the following criteria to renew the award:
- Complete a minimum of 30 CAU credits each academic year
- Maintain an overall minimum 3.0 GPA at the end of each academic year until graduation
